The Flood Warning continues for the following rivers in Georgia... Flint River near Lovejoy affecting Clayton, Spalding and Fayette Counties. Flint River near Griffin affecting Fayette and Spalding Counties. For the Flint River Basin...including Lovejoy, Americus, Peachtree City, Fayetteville, Peachtree City, Woolsey, Sharpsburg, Peachtree City, Peachtree City, Senoia, Griffin, Orchard Hill, Griffin, Molena, Thomaston, Carsonville, Montezuma, Byromville...Minor flooding is forecast. * WHAT...Minor flooding is occurring and minor flooding is forecast. * WHERE...Flint River near Lovejoy. * WHEN...Until this evening. * IMPACTS...At 14 feet, Moderate flooding begins. Significant flooding occurs of residential yards upstream of the gage between Upper Riverdale Road and Georgia Highway 138. Some roads begin to flood such as Upper Riverdale Road and Mockingbird Road. Flooding expands on portions of the Rivers Edge Golf Course. Several holes and fairways will flood. * ADDITIONAL DETAILS... - At 3:45 AM EST Thursday the stage was 13.9 feet and falling. - Forecast...The river is expected to fall below flood stage this afternoon and continue falling to 7.5 feet tomorrow morning. - Flood stage is 12 feet. - http://www.weather.gov/safety/flood
